Coöperatieve Rabobank U.A. has been officially removed from the RBI's Second Schedule following the cessation of its banking operations in India.

The exclusion is a standard administrative procedure rather than a disciplinary measure or penalty resulting from financial distress.

Scheduled bank status provided privileges like liquidity access; these are now terminated as the bank is no longer a commercial entity in India.

The formal notification DOR.LIC.No.S2621/23.03.027/2026-27 was published in the Gazette of India to confirm the legal update to banking records.
